    Solved problem with postfix relay server

    Hi to everyone.
    My problem was:

    Dec 16 00:12:56 server1 postfix/error[648]: 4EF7AAA005: to=, relay=none, delay=26414, delays=26414/0.33/0/0.16, dsn=4.7.0, status=deferred (delivery temporarily suspended: SASL authentication failed; cannot authenticate to server smtp.1and1.com[74.208.5.2]: no mechanism available)

    My solution :

    root# apt-get install libsasl2-modules

    and it works wonderful
